When using a magnum case over a Special case I have found adding .1gr to the .38 Special data makes the jump in case size. Sorry I don't have any data for Red Dot.
 
Use .38 spl data. Pick upper listed loads if it makes you more comfortable. Pressures are so far below the .38 +P ceiling that it's not exactly critical in a .357, and 148gr WCs tend to be seated at different depths, depending on loader anyways.
